  2. Government Fatima Jinnah College for Women was established in 1986 to cater the needs of the female inhabitants of the Walled City of Lahore. It was upgraded in 1992 as a Degree College. In 1997 it was made an Autonomous Institution and Masters Classes also commenced in the same year. Graduate and Post-Graduate Classes are affiliated with the University of the Punjab.     The College was founded in July 1964.It was renamed as “Jinnah College for Women” formerly called University College for Women. To commemorate Muhammad Ali Jinnah's devotion and commitment to University of Peshawar, Jinnah College for Women was established from where the rays of light would radiate to Central Asia and go far beyond.
